It's a Lexicon power amplifier made by Bryston, so the 20 year Bryston warranty does not apply to the product. The Lexicon NT amplifiers made by Bryston had a 5 year warranty.Something to note is I can hear the soft start relay click a few seconds after plugging the power cord into an AC outlet, so it seems as though the power amplifier is actually powering-on, but the issue of the power switch not functioning as it should is a very odd thing.
I suppose I'll just have to test it under load. I'll use a raw driver that is expendable to find out if the power amplifier outputs are functioning properly. If the power amplifier simply won't power on/off via the power switch, but otherwise works fine, it will be an issue I can live with. I'll ask Bryston for their advice about the safety factor.
